Career path

Postgraduate Certificate in Chemistry for Chemical Analysis: Career Prospects (UK)

Career Role Description
Analytical Chemist Conducting chemical analyses in various sectors, including pharmaceuticals and environmental science. High demand for meticulous analytical skills.
Quality Control Chemist Ensuring product quality and safety through rigorous chemical testing and analysis within manufacturing and production environments.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ills are crucial.
Forensic Chemist Applying chemical expertise to crime investigations by analyzing evidence samples and providing expert testimony. Requires advanced analytical skills and knowledge of forensic techniques.
Environmental Chemist Monitoring and analyzing environmental pollutants and developing strategies for remediation. Extensive knowledge of environmental chemistry and analytical techniques is essential.
Research Chemist (Chemical Analysis) Conducting independent research projects focusing on developing novel analytical methods and techniques. Strong research skills and a deep understanding of chemical principles are key.
